Rejuvenation pruning removes most of the branches of the plant, initiating the rise of vigorous flushes of new growth from previously leafless old stems. Fortunately, yes, you can cut an overgrown rhododendron back quite severely and thus reduce it to a more acceptable size. Cutting Back Near the Ground A robust rhododendron grows back in three or four years when you cut it back as much as 6 inches from the ground. As long as an old, leggy rhododendron is not weakened by a disease, it tolerates and responds very well to a severe pruning, more commonly called a rejuvenation pruning by horticulturists.
